In this satirical and humorous image, we witness a heated moment on the football pitch. The caption reads: "Captain: Blow your whistle, that's a foul! Referee: Can't, I've swallowed it". This mounted postcard print captures the essence of an intense match where players demand fair play while facing unexpected accidents. The cartoon-like illustration showcases a team of footballers in their colorful kits, engaged in a game full of passion and intensity. The captain points towards the referee, demanding justice for what he perceives as an unsportsmanlike act. However, to everyone's surprise and amusement, the referee humorously claims to have accidentally swallowed his whistle.
